About the role:

As a Packing Bay Operator you will play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th running of our operations.

Responsibilities will include:
  • overseeing packaging machinery
  • ensuring products are packaged and labelled efficiently, correctly and safely.
  • prepare shipments for despatch / collection by courier in accordance with quality and safety standards and regulations.
  • Pack and label products with the right specifications, descriptions, batch details.
  • Monitor the use and inventory of packaging materials.
  • Follow any prescribed standard operating procedures (SOPs)
  • other tasks as designated by leaders
